# Constants for the Lintwhistle string-extraction script.
# Walks the Fernbrook app tree, pulls translatable strings from
# templates and source, and batches them into catalog writes.
# Batch size bounds memory on the big template dirs; the scan
# depth limit keeps vendored trees out. Parallelism above 4
# gave no wins on CI runners and thrashed the disk cache.
# Adjust with care; extraction order affects catalog diffs.
# Current values:

tuning constants:
RATE_LIMITS = {
    "zorael": 10,
    "oliix": 1,
    "holix": 2,
    "quenix": 10,
}

Subject: Cut-over complete — Harborlight circuit breaker

Team,

The circuit breaker in front of the Varnum upstream API went live at 06:00. Cut-over was clean; no dropped requests. Breaker tripped once during the Varnum maintenance window, recovered as designed. If customers report timeouts, check breaker state before escalating — half-open flapping looks like intermittent errors. Old retry shim is removed; do not re-enable it. Current breaker settings for reference are as follows.

config for kajeg-kahog:
WENIX_LOG_LEVEL=debug
WENIX_METRICS_HOST=metrics.wenix.qirvansys.corp
WENIX_POOL_SIZE=4

Night-shift staff: Floor 4 of the Tellhaven Building opens this week. After 21:00, access is via the rear stairwell only; the lifts are locked out overnight during the settling period. Complete a walk-through of the new floor once per shift and log it. The stairwell keypad accepts the code below.

badge for yahop-fawep: bdg-XBKXI-68071

Subject: Memtrace cut-over complete

Team,

Cut-over to Memtrace v2 for GPU memory profiling finished last night. Old v1 agents are disabled; any tickets referencing v1 dashboards should be closed as resolved-by-migration. Sampling overhead is now under 2% and allocation traces include kernel names. Known gap: profiles older than 30 days were not migrated. Point customers at the v2 docs for setup questions. For reference when troubleshooting, the agent now runs with the following configuration.

settings of bagaf-bawip:
[aldax]
port = 5000
region = south-4
host = aldax.brasklabs.corp
team = brivan
timeout_ms = 2000
retries = 2